SAO JOAO

As the monsoon clouds gather over Goa, the state prepares to celebrate one of its most vibrant and culturally rich festivals, Sao Joao. Held annually on June 24, this festival commemorates the feast of St. John the Baptist and Sao Joao 2024 promises to be an unforgettable event, blending age-old traditions.
With lively festivities that showcase Goa's unique heritage. Sao Joao has its roots in the Christian traditions brought to Goa by Portuguese colonizers.
St. John the Baptist is celebrated for his role in baptizing Jesus in the River Jordan, and the festival pays homage to this act with joyous water-centric activities. The connection to water is symbolic, reflecting purification and the onset of the monsoon season, which is vital for Goa's agrarian communities.
